Transaction 65398780673104caabc47ed22a390db0d94961f557e738e0e927a14261466861
1 Input
1 Output
-
65398780673104caabc47ed22a390db0d94961f557e738e0e927a14261466861:0
- value
- 52605293
- script pubkey
- OP_0 OP_PUSHBYTES_20 f565be3b67e923c42b9db57d7162bbc49cde50d8
- address
- bc1q74jmuwm8ay3ug2uak47hzc4mcjwdu5xc089rpu